There's no two ways about it: Discovery HD's broadcast of the BBC series "planet earth" is the best thing on TV. Its also probably the best HD footage I've ever seen. 

The series is an 11 part series that took 5 years and more than 2,000 days of shooting to create. Using technology never used before in these settings (a 10,000 frame-per-second camera to capture a Great White breaching to catch a seal and an HD video camera with a lens to bring a wolf two-miles away into you living room crystal clear) the BBC has created a series that will give you a whole new appreciation for the the creatures we share this planet with.

So step away from Jack Bauer and American Idol for just a bit, and enjoy.
